"Second Phase of Brick Project Set. BIG SANDY NEWS. Wednesday, December
16, 1998.

Now that the first round of bricks are in the ground a sidewalk at the
Lawrence County Courthouse, the Louisa Beautification Committee is setting
their sights on a second phase.

The second part of the signature brick project will work the same as the
first part, and once enough bricks are purchased, they will be placed
around another section of sidewalk.

Members said they have already received around 30 orders for bricks, but
would like to get at least 200 before beginning work on the project.

Each brick can contain up to three lines with up to 14 letters per line,
including spaces. The cost is $50 per brick.

The decorative brick project is part of a larger project taken on by the
committee to improve the looks of the downtown area. So far, the group has
raised funds to put in new sidewalks around the courthouse as well as plant
trees and place new street lights with underground utilities. The group
still plans to improve the business side of the street at a later date.
